Soil, Groundwater & Environmental Factors in Clay County
Clay soils and drainage in Clay County
Clay County sits on expansive soils that often have high clay content, slow infiltration, and significant shrink-swell potential. This affects how quickly wastewater can disperse from a drainfield and increases the risk of surface or shallow effluent during wet periods. Key implications:
- Conventional drainfields may need more usable area to meet absorption needs.
- Poorly drained soils can limit suitable setback locations and complicate system design.
- Soil maps and on-site evaluations help identify the best placement and system type.

Clay County-Specific soil and climate considerations
Clay soils, seasonal rains, and variable water tables are common in many Clay County neighborhoods. Heavy rainfall can saturate the drain field, slowing absorption and pushing effluent toward the surface or groundwater. Homes near low-lying areas or creeks may see quicker saturation after storms. Because of these conditions, regular maintenance and a proactive pumping schedule tailored to your household size and usage are especially important.
Common system problems you'll see here
- Tank and drain-field distress from roots invading pipes and chambers near the septic tank or distribution box.
- Clogged or failed effluent filters and aging pumps that restrict flow out of the tank.
- Drain-field saturation after heavy rain or flooding, leading to surface sewage odors or wet, soggy patches in the yard.
- Cracked or leaking tanks and lids from soil movement or shifting, increasing the risk of backups or contamination.
- Overloading the system due to large families, frequent high-water use, or improper discharge (grease, flushable wipes, diapers, chemicals).
- Improper placement or undersized systems for the household, which can shorten the time between pumping and field failure.
Key warning signs to watch for
- Slow drains, frequent toilet backups, or gurgling sounds in plumbing.
- Sewage odors inside the home or around the septic area.
- Wet, unusually lush patches or standing water above the drain field.
- Toilets or sinks that drain slowly after laundry cycles or heavy water use.
- Puddling or a strong, offensive odor near the septic tank or mound.
Practical maintenance tips tailored for Clay soils
- Schedule pumping based on tank size, family size, and usage, typically every 3–5 years, but adjust for your conditions.
- Conserve water: stagger laundry loads, run dishwashers with full loads, fix leaky fixtures, and consider high-efficiency appliances.
- Avoid overloading the system: don't use garbage disposal excessively; skip flushing wipes, diapers, oils, solvents, or chemicals that can harm beneficial bacteria.
- Protect the drain field: keep heavy equipment off the area, plant only shallow-rooted vegetation, and maintain a setback from wells and structures.
- Have effluent filters inspected and cleaned as recommended, and ensure outlets and baffles are intact during inspections.
- Regularly inspect for surface changes: ponding, bubbling, or dispensers that seem out of place.

Septic vs Sewer Across Clay County
How septic systems work in Clay County
Septic systems treat wastewater on-site with a two-part setup: a septic tank and a drainfield. In Clay County, sandy soils and relatively good drainage can support drainfields, but local conditions (seasonal rains, high water tables, and soil compaction) influence performance. A typical setup:
- The septic tank holds solids so they can decompose, while liquids move on to the drainfield.
- The drainfield relies on soil to filter and treat the effluent before it re-enters the ground.
- Regular pumping and proper use are essential to keep a system healthy.
Maintenance basics:
- Pump every 3–5 years (or as advised by a professional) to remove heavy solids.
- Use water wisely to avoid overwhelming the tank.
- Keep the drainfield area clear of heavy vehicles, structures, and landscaping that could compact the soil.
Septic vs Sewer: key differences
- Where your waste goes:
- Septic: waste is treated on-site in your yard.
- Sewer: waste is transported to a central treatment facility.
- Space and installation:
- Septic requires room for the tank and drainfield on your property.
- Sewer hooks you up to a municipal or county system; no drainfield on your lot.
- Maintenance and costs:
- Septic: periodic pumping, inspections, and potential drainfield repairs.
- Sewer: monthly or quarterly service charges; one-time hookup costs if you connect.
- Disruption and upgrades:
- Septic: aging tanks or failed drainfields can be costly to repair.
- Sewer: connection work may require trenching and permitting, but ongoing maintenance is handled by the utility.
